We (the -stable team) are announcing the release of the 2.6.22.12 kernel.
It fixes a number of reported bugs, and any user of the 2.6.22 series is
encouraged to upgrade.

I'll also be replying to this message with a copy of the patch between
2.6.22.11 and 2.6.22.12

The updated 2.6.22.y git tree can be found at:
        git://git.kernel.org/pub/scm/linux/kernel/git/stable/linux-2.6.22.y.git
and can be browsed at the normal kernel.org git web browser:
        http://git.kernel.org/?p=linux/kernel/git/stable/linux-2.6.22.y.git;a=summary

Summary of changes from v2.6.22.11 to v2.6.22.12
================================================

Dave Young (1):
      param_sysfs_builtin memchr argument fix

Eric Sandeen (1):
      minixfs: limit minixfs printks on corrupted dir i_size (CVE-2006-6058)

Greg Kroah-Hartman (1):
      Linux 2.6.22.12

Ingo Molnar (1):
      x86: fix global_flush_tlb() bug

Linus Torvalds (1):
      Revert "x86_64: allocate sparsemem memmap above 4G"

Milan Broz (1):
      dm snapshot: fix invalidation deadlock

Roland Dreier (1):
      IB/uverbs: Fix checking of userspace object ownership

Thomas Gleixner (3):
      genirq: cleanup mismerge artifact
      genirq: suppress resend of level interrupts
      genirq: mark io_apic level interrupts to avoid resend
